Output fd7bc6bba990f19cc20555ee423acbbfdc4a27131401f9ecd4d6e90d5123075f:21

value
8673
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d85abac4d50dbc8e01227f82922f50455d307368e5c098149913d0bfda75f0ae
address
bc1pmpdt43x4pk7guqfz07pfyt6sg4wnqumguhqfs9yez0gtlkn47zhqmxd3xx
transaction
fd7bc6bba990f19cc20555ee423acbbfdc4a27131401f9ecd4d6e90d5123075f
spent
true